If you are receiving error two, this indicates that the affected HCP does not have the HCP Diary Template configured correctly.


Steps to check HCP Diary Configuration

  1. Click Menu, then select HCP Diary Configuration.

  2. Ensure all fields are fully populated:

    • Start Day

    • Start Time

    • End Day

    • End Time

    • Slot Length
